The blue grape is a very juicy fruit. For proof, it is composed of more than 80% water! It contains many minerals and trace elements: manganese, copper, iron, potassium and phosphorus. With about 18 g of carbohydrates per 100 g, grapes rank among the most carbohydrate fruits. Blue grapes in greenhouses are distinguished by their navy blue colour. They are sweet and slightly safer than green grapes. However, their acidity is not grimaced.
